Event Description

JavaScript is still one of the most popular programming languages used among developers. The language can be utilized for various purposes in various industries, helping them create better and more responsive applications.  

As embedded analytics is on the rise, business intelligence (BI) tools have become essential for JavaScript-based applications and organizations looking to empower their users to make data-driven decisions. 

This code-focused webinar will show you how quickly you can leverage data by embedding analytics into your JavaScript apps through: 

  • Integrating BI capabilities into new or existing JavaScript apps   
  • Customizing the look and feel of your dashboards within your apps 
  • Controlling each aspect of user interaction within your apps 

By the end of the webinar, you will fully understand the value embedded analytics can bring to your JavaScript applications.
